Elegant low buffet of French manufacture, dating from the 1940s-50s, blending classic aesthetics with the refinement of post-war modernist design. The façade features superb marquetry in precious wood veneer (rosewood or walnut), with a central star pattern and symmetrical chevrons on the side doors. Decorated with light maple inlays and floral motifs in brass or gilded bronze, this piece evokes the world of prestigious Parisian cabinetmaking houses such as Maison Jansen or André Arbus. The legs are tapered and fluted, topped with brass caps, enhancing the neoclassical elegance of the piece. The entire structure rests on solid wood, ensuring durability and quality. The furniture is in good condition, ready to be integrated into a refined interior. Comprising five storage doors with shelves and three integrated drawers.
